Job Description

Key Responsibilities:

Business Development & Project Sales

  • Identify, develop, and secure new business opportunities within the Power, Data Centre, and Government sectors.
  • Develop project pipelines through engagement with end-users, government agencies, consultants, contractors, and system integrators.
  • Promote company products and solutions to influence specifications and project requirements at the early design stage.
  • Drive project sales from project identification through specification, tendering, award, and execution stages.
  • Maintain good rapport with both customers and factories representatives to solicit feedback, services/support and other market information.
  • Achieve assigned sales, profitability, and receivables targets.

Account & Stakeholder Management

  • Build and maintain strong relationships with key stakeholders including:
  • Government agencies and statutory bodies
  • Data centre operators and contractors
  • Utility companies and power industry players
  • EPC contractors and system integrators
  • Main contractors and M&E contractors
  • Manage and grow strategic customer accounts within the assigned territory.
  • Conduct regular customer visits, technical presentations, and business reviews.

Tender & Contract Management

  • Monitor and identify upcoming tenders and project opportunities through different government portals and platform
  • Participate in RFQ, Biddings and tender submissions.
  • Coordinate preparation of quotations, technical proposals, commercial documentation, and compliance requirements.
  • Review tender specifications and provide recommendations to maximize project win rates.
  • Support contract negotiations and project award processes.

Market Development & Intelligence

  • Monitor market trends, government initiatives, industry developments, and competitor activities.
  • Identify potential infrastructure, power, utility, smart city, and data centre investments within the region.
  • Provide market intelligence and project updates to management.
  • Track major construction, electrical infrastructure, and digital infrastructure projects.

Project & Customer Support

  • Coordinate closely with indoor sales team and finance to ensure successful project delivery.
  • Follow up on project progress, delivery schedules, and customer requirements.
  • Resolve customer concerns and provide post-sales support.
  • Maintain customer satisfaction and strengthen long-term business relationships.

Receivables & Commercial Management

  • Monitor project billing and collections.
  • Follow up on outstanding payments and receivables.
  • Support finance and credit control teams in resolving payment-related issues.
  • Ensure compliance with company credit policies and commercial requirements.

Sales Reporting & Administration

  • Update sales activities, opportunities, and customer interactions to the reporting manager.
  • Maintain accurate records of customer interactions, project pipelines, tenders, and sales opportunities in
  • Prepare and maintain accurate sales forecasts, project tracking reports, and project pipeline reviews.
  • Provide regular updates on project status, sales performance, and market developments.
  • Undertake any other tasks as and when assigned by the immediate supervisor.
  • Ensure compliance with company policies and procedures

Specifications:

  • Bachelor's Degree or Diploma in Electrical Engineering, Electronic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, Business Administration, Marketing, or related discipline.
  • Technical qualifications related to Power Systems, Data Centre Infrastructure, Electrical Distribution, or Critical Facility Solutions will be an added advantage.
  • Professional sales or project management certifications are advantageous.
  • 3 to 5 years of experience in outdoor sales, business development, key account management, or project sales.
  • Proven track record in achieving sales targets and developing new business opportunities.
  • Experience managing customer accounts and handling commercial negotiations.
  • Strong understanding of project sales and tender management.
  • Basic knowledge of electrical power distribution, critical power systems, data centre infrastructure, or industrial solutions.
  • Self-driven and capable of managing project opportunities independently from prospecting through project award.
  • Strong communication, relationship-building, and stakeholder management skills, with the ability to engage consultants, contractors, developers, government agencies, and end-users.
  • Results-oriented with strong business development and commercial acumen.
